Hydrologists

 

Study water that is underground or at the surface of the earth.

Hydrologists research all aspects of water. They study things like precipitation (rain), how fast water gets absorbed into soil, its movement through the earth, and how it returns to oceans and the atmosphere.


Wages $40.26 per hour on average  
Outlook The outlook is Poor
Education & Training Bachelor's degree is needed for entry.
